The Evolving Legal Landscape of Online Gambling
Over the past decade, the online gambling industry has transitioned from largely unregulated markets to a complex web of jurisdiction-specific legal frameworks. Countries like the United Kingdom have pioneered a licensing system overseen by the Gambling Commission, ensuring strict adherence to player protection standards. Conversely, many emerging markets are still navigating the challenges of establishing credible regulatory bodies capable of balancing industry growth with responsible gambling initiatives.
This regulatory evolution is critical, as it directly influences player confidence, financial security, and the integrity of gaming operations. Operators operating within well-regulated jurisdictions tend to exhibit higher transparency, and have access to advanced responsible gambling tools, which in turn fosters sustainable industry growth.

Data-Driven Insights and Industry Standards
| Aspect | Details |
|---|---|
| Licensing jurisdictions | UK, Malta, Gibraltar, Curacao, among others |
| Player protection tools | Self-exclusion, deposit limits, real-time monitoring |
| Fraud detection systems | AI-powered algorithms to prevent money laundering and cheating |
| Industry compliance standards | ISO/IEC 27001, GDPR, eCOGRA accreditation |
